Brubaker Bridge is a historic covered bridge located near Gratis in Preble County, Ohio. Built in 1887, this charming wooden structure has served the community for well over a century and remains open to vehicular traffic today.

The bridge showcases traditional 19th-century covered bridge construction methods common to Ohio’s rural landscape. Its weathered wooden exterior and sheltered interior offer a glimpse into America’s engineering heritage.
